iT邦幫忙

node.js相關文章
共有 760 則文章
鐵人賽 Modern Web DAY 2
了不起的 Svelte 系列 第 2

技術 第 02 天:建立開發環境

第 02 天:建立開發環境 就在這個時候貝克兒小姐說話了:「npm run dev!」這是我進來這麼久的一段時間裡,她說的第一句話。一切發生的如此突然,不要說...

鐵人賽 Modern Web DAY 6
Node.js 從零開始 系列 第 6

技術 Node.js - Global 全域物件

Node.js 也有全域的物件,也可以透過 global 這個全域物件取出檔案中的值,所建立的 js 檔案也會繼承 global 物件內的屬性。觀念跟 win...

鐵人賽 自我挑戰組 DAY 19
學習NodeJS的30天 系列 第 19

技術 Day19 NodeJS-Express IV

前一篇說明了Express中的樣板引擎與樣板的使用,是比較偏向前端的部份,今天的主題是前端和後端資料傳遞的那一塊:Get方法請求的query string。 Q...

技術 【Deno Taiwan 社群】草創時期,歡迎有志之士一同營造!!

Deno Taiwan臉書社團:https://bit.ly/2XXyoQ0 圖解Deno教學 — 介紹x安裝x使用 三合一: 圖解Deno教...

鐵人賽 自我挑戰組 DAY 20
學習NodeJS的30天 系列 第 20

技術 Day20 NodeJS-Express V

Post Parameter 透過Post方法提出請求時,瀏覽器會將請求以不同的形式遞送,請求的內容會紀錄在Content並以ContentType把請求的內容...

技術 Angular#1 安裝環境

若有無法執行,請訊息或留言。 感謝你讓我有修正的機會 :) Angular 1. Visual Studio Code 原始碼編輯器 2. Node.js...

鐵人賽 自我挑戰組 DAY 9

技術 Day9. MVC網站框架(二)使用Express Web框架

介紹 Express是目前最多人使用的Node.js Web 框架,也是在網路上資源最豐富的,安裝方式可以直接使用NPM安裝。 npm install expr...

鐵人賽 自我挑戰組 DAY 8
學習NodeJS的30天 系列 第 8

技術 Day8 NodeJS-libuv與Asynchonous

JavaScript是一個Synchronous(同步)執行的語言,以「一次只做一件事」的方式執行,同一時間只能執行一行程式碼。NodeJS藉由libuv模組,...

鐵人賽 Modern Web DAY 30

技術 Day 30:寫在最後

終於來到了這系列三十天的最後一篇文章,如果有在跟的讀者可能也會發現這一路上跌跌撞撞的,因為在沒有囤積任何文章與素材的情況下,每一篇的文章都是當天才扎扎實實的從零...

鐵人賽 Software Development DAY 22

技術 [今晚我想來點 Express 佐 MVC 分層架構] DAY 22 - 實作帳戶機制 (下)

前一篇完成了註冊機制,但在註冊完成時,應該要有個媒介讓我們能夠使用該帳戶,以該帳戶的名義進行操作,而不是取得整個帳戶資料,那要如何產生所謂的媒介又同時享有該帳戶...

鐵人賽 自我挑戰組 DAY 3

技術 Day3. 模組機制

簡單介紹 講到模組,Javascript天生缺少的功能之一,就要提到Common.js了,它的出現是為了讓Javascript擁有更多功能及擴展實用領域,其中定...

鐵人賽 Modern Web DAY 9
30天Vue出Google SSO 系列 第 12

技術 Day 12. B2E-第一支API

今天進度預計目標是要建立第一支API - 登入 因為還沒用到跟資料庫,所以先使用假資料做比對的動作 真的是很會用各種假資料阿xD #API開發 第一次都...

鐵人賽 Modern Web DAY 2
Node.js 從零開始 系列 第 2

技術 Node.JS - 簡介

什麼是 Node.js 打開 Node.js 官網,可以看到這行敘述, Node.js® is a JavaScript runtime built on...

鐵人賽 Software Development DAY 21

技術 [今晚我想來點 Express 佐 MVC 分層架構] DAY 21 - 實作帳戶機制 (上)

大部分的系統都會有帳戶機制,其中涉及的部分不外乎就是註冊、登入與驗證,這部分內容較多,我會拆成上下兩篇,這篇會先實作註冊帳號的部分。 規劃路由 不曉得大家還記不...

鐵人賽 Modern Web DAY 15

技術 15 - 剖析投影片中的資訊

在取出母片中的資訊後,接下來要處理的是投影片。不過好像跳過了版面配置?這是有原因的... 跳過版面配置 版面配置其實是「幾乎」跳過,因為需要的資訊跟母片差不多,...

鐵人賽 Modern Web DAY 12
Node.js 從零開始 系列 第 12

技術 Node.js - 使用 path 得到更多資訊

這次要介紹是 path 模組,主要是用來處理或轉換路徑的方法與屬性,以下分幾個類型介紹: 起手式 與先前使用 Node.js 的模組一樣,宣告一個變數並且使用...

鐵人賽 Modern Web DAY 19

技術 Day19 - Postman 介紹

前情提要: 建立 API 時,過程當中最好要進行測試,有問題就可以及時處理,讓大 bug 化小 bug,小 bug 化無 bug,以免到了最後變成超大 bug,...

鐵人賽 Modern Web DAY 27

技術 Day27 - 用 fetch 抓取 API

前情提要: 在前面介紹完了 CORS 後,終於要來到我們的重頭戲了,終於要來使用我們自己親手製作的 API 了,今天要來分享第一種方法來抓我們的 API,就是使...

鐵人賽 Modern Web DAY 19

技術 Day 19:使用「Router」來做功能分流

在開發網頁時,我們會用網址來分辨並導向不同的功能,例如用現在最常見的 RESTful 風格來表示網址,因此基本上大部分的伺服器端框架都是使用 HTTP 的 Me...

鐵人賽 Software Development DAY 4

技術 Day4 Create forge server (1)

今天正式進入實作階段,使用node.js創建forge server,還沒在本地端安裝node.js的讀者,可依循安裝node.js的步驟安裝。 專案簡介 fo...

鐵人賽 Software Development DAY 22

技術 [Day22] Windows 切換 NodeJS 版本 - NVM

前言 前幾天在拉公司的專案時,不知為何 npm 一直安裝失敗,嘗試了各種方法也沒成功。所幸想試試切換 NodeJS 的版本來看看。 剛開始還在苦惱說 Windo...

鐵人賽 Modern Web DAY 10

技術 10 - 開始剖析簡報資料

之前寫了簡單的parser,用來取得pptx中各個檔的關聯性。 現在就開始進一步發展這個parser,讓它可以把我們需要的資料從main.json中抽出。不過首...

鐵人賽 Software Development DAY 24

技術 [今晚我想來點 Express 佐 MVC 分層架構] DAY 24 - 實作會員關聯資料

在有會員機制下的 TodoList 中,每一筆的 Todo 都應該有一個擁有者,這樣才能知道該筆 Todo 是誰的,誰才有權限可以存取它,所以建立關聯就變得很重...

鐵人賽 影片教學 DAY 15

技術 Day 17 會員流程 - 儲存會員資訊 & Day 18, Day 19, Day 20 ...統一回在這一篇

上禮拜想說把 Slide 上傳完再發文,結果晚了幾秒,犯了沒有先求有,再求好的大忌T^T比賽中斷後準備的心情差很多哈哈~ 介紹用 Airtable 儲存會員資...

鐵人賽 Modern Web DAY 24
JavaScript Easy Go! 系列 第 24

技術 #24 可攜式靜態伺服器

今天我們來用 JavaScript 做個簡單的靜態網頁伺服器吧!疑?昨天不是說過了?沒錯,但今天我們要把它做成「可執行檔」! 故事是這樣子的 不知道你們有沒有遇...

鐵人賽 Modern Web DAY 5

技術 Day04:Blaze/Spacebar 與模板進階使用+重點整理

到目前為止,Spacebar 的部分介紹了 {{> 模板名稱}} 和 {{helper名稱 參數}},今天要再介紹幾個不同的用法。 If/Unless #...

鐵人賽 Modern Web DAY 14
JavaScript Easy Go! 系列 第 14

技術 #14 Automation (2)

在寫爬蟲程式的時候,我們需要先理解一下目標網站的結構。做自動化時,我們也須了解手動執行時的步驟。 步驟 當我們想在選課網站上刷加選時,我們需要以下步驟: 登入...

鐵人賽 自我挑戰組 DAY 16
區塊鏈 Blockchain 系列 第 16

技術 Day16 web3.js 環境設置

接下來就讓我們進行web3.js 環境設置吧!首先呢!還要先下載Node.js喔! web3.js原理 web3.js使用JSON RPC與Ethereum區塊...

鐵人賽 Modern Web DAY 28

技術 Day28 - Jupyter Notebook 和相關套件下載

前情提要: 在我們分享最後一個抓取 API 的方法時,必須得先進行一些前置作業,也就是 Jupyter Notebook 和抓取 API 的相關套件下載。 Py...

鐵人賽 Modern Web DAY 2
30天Vue出Google SSO 系列 第 2

技術 Day 02. 專案規劃

在一個專案啟動前,都會先有一個專案規劃書或規格書通常第一版會漏很多資訊,或是不合理的條件,然後慢慢的去修定版本內容基本上會包含: 概述 專案簡介 目標 系統...